Cramer’s Mad Dash: Costco

Wholesale retailer Costco has a superior-good quality challenge on its arms, CNBC’s Jim Cramer said Friday in reaction to the “purchasing frenzy” at its new China retailer.

Bloomberg described that tens of 1000’s of individuals lined up outdoors of Costco’s latest keep in the southern Chinese metropolis of Shenzhen for its grand opening Friday at 9 a.m. The crowds ended up so significant that crowd-regulate measures ended up needed to get folks in and out of the new warehouse club place.
